Mission Kashmir is a powerful action drama exploring terrorism, loss, and redemption, starring Hrithik Roshan and Sanjay Dutt.

Alia Bhatt’s Raazi, set in scenic Kashmir, showcases her versatility as she portrays a Kashmiri woman amid stunning landscapes. the film is shot in Pahalgam and Srinagar.

Inspired by real events, Uri: The Surgical Strike follows Major Vihaan Shergill leading a covert mission avenging soldiers killed in 2016.

Yami Gautam stars in Article 370, a gripping political thriller depicting the strategic events before Jammu & Kashmir’s special status revocation.

Vishal Bhardwaj’s Haider reimagines Hamlet in Kashmir, following a son’s intense quest for truth amid political turmoil.

Salman Khan’s Bajrangi Bhaijaan, featuring Harshali Malhotra, beautifully captures Kashmir’s breathtaking landscapes—snowy peaks, lush meadows, rivers, and forests.

Fitoor, inspired by Charles Dickens’ Great Expectations, is a tale of love, and ambition against the ethereal backdrop of Kashmir, featuring Aditya Roy Kapur, Katrina Kaif, and Tabu.
